What is Xenical?
Xenical is the trademark name for the pharmaceutical drug Orlistat, a powerful lipase inhibitor. Unlike lots of other weight-loss medications that act as hunger suppressants by impacting the central anxious system, Xenical works locally within the digestive system. It is developed for individuals with a Body Mass Index (BMI) of 30 or higher, or those with a BMI of 27 or higher who likewise struggle with weight-related conditions such as type 2 diabetes or hypertension.

The human body uses enzymes called lipases to break down dietary fats into smaller elements that can be taken in through the intestinal wall. When Wo Kann man Xenical kaufen? is consumed, it connects itself to these enzymes, avoiding them from operating properly.

When the lipases are inhibited, around one-quarter to one-third of the fat consumed in a meal remains undigested. Because this fat is not broken down, the body can not absorb it for energy or shop it as adipose tissue (body fat). Rather, the unabsorbed fat passes through the digestion tract and is excreted in the stool.
Legal Status and Availability in Germany
In Germany, the pharmaceutical market is strictly managed by the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M). Xenical (120mg Orlistat) is classified as a prescription-only medication. This implies it can just be legally gotten through a drug store (Apotheke) after presenting a valid prescription from a licensed doctor.
Why is a Prescription Necessary?
A medical professional must evaluate the client's health history to make sure that Xenical is a safe and appropriate option. Certain underlying conditions or possible drug interactions make expert medical oversight essential.

Due to the fact that Xenical changes the method the body processes fat, a lot of negative effects are intestinal in nature. They are frequently referred to as "treatment results" since they are directly connected to the intake of high-fat foods while on the medication.
Typical Gastrointestinal Side Effects:Oily identifying on underwears.Flatulence with discharge.Immediate requirement to have a bowel motion.Oily or fatty stools.Increased frequency of bowel movements.
Keep in mind: These adverse effects are usually short-term and can be significantly minimized by strictly adhering to a low-fat diet.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How much weight can I expect to lose with Xenical?
Medical research studies reveal that lots of people lose 5% to 10% of their body weight within six months to a year, provided they follow a calorie-reduced diet and exercise strategy.
2. Is Xenical covered by German medical insurance (Krankenkasse)?
In many cases, weight-loss medications are categorized as "lifestyle drugs" in Germany and are not covered by statutory medical insurance (Gesetzliche Krankenkasse). Nevertheless, patients with severe comorbidities must consult their service provider, as exceptions are occasionally made.
3. Can I consume alcohol while taking Xenical?
While there is no direct chemical interaction between alcohol and Xenical, alcohol is high in "empty" calories and can impede weight reduction goals. Small amounts is recommended.
4. For how long can I take Xenical?
Treatment is typically continued as long as the patient is losing weight. If a patient has not lost at least 5% of their initial body weight after 12 weeks of treatment, a doctor may recommend ceasing the medication.
